Output 59578094dea7337e44d1a8d2a78ee0ac3c2ed0fe06a0f81e703763c3e2617aff:1

value
23134
script pubkey
OP_0 OP_PUSHBYTES_20 24bce9c38e9922286cf1fca39791691ac67c4261
address
bc1qyj7wnsuwny3zsm83lj3e0ytfrtr8csnp390ftm
transaction
59578094dea7337e44d1a8d2a78ee0ac3c2ed0fe06a0f81e703763c3e2617aff
confirmations
98538
spent
true